There are a couple of sites you might want to know about for your last minute online shopping. First, today is the First Annual Free Shipping Day from participating merchants. There is a minimum is most retailers, but maybe you can save on shipping if you can find a merchant shipping the product you want for free.

There are also a couple of sites that allow you to compare shipping through several shippers (UPS, USPS, FedEx, DHL). This should prove to be a great time saving tool especially at work.
